Overview

2017 Mercedes-Benz GLC-Class

The 2017 Mercedes-Benz GLC-Class offers a compelling blend of luxury, utility, and German engineering, making it an attractive option on the used market. This compact luxury SUV delivers a refined driving experience, comfortable interior, and practical cargo space. While its initial reliability appears strong, as indicated by a clean record for recalls and complaints, potential buyers should still exercise due diligence.
